Japan's hardcore punk pioneers G.I.S.M. were a band whose influence reached the remotest corners of underground music the world over, shaping the look, sound, and approach of generations of punk, hardcore, metal, and other extreme music acts for the last 40 years. Chief among their early Western champions was America’s own hardcore punk trailblazers, Poison Idea. If the metal/punk sound of Poison Idea's mid-to-late era recordings wasn’t evidence enough of this influence, look no further than the G.I.S.M. logo proudly adorning Jerry A’s leather vest on the back of 1987's War All The Time. Upon learning of G.I.S.M.’s visionary frontman and creative architect Sakevi YOKOYAMA's death on August 24th, 2023, Poison Idea and TKO felt compelled to honor the monumental legacy left in the wake of this loss, and we are now proud to present the result with Poison Idea's Tribute To G.I.S.M. 7” EP. Collecting both G.I.S.M. covers from P.I.'s 1993 We Must Burn sessions for the first time ever, every facet of this EP is a carefully crafted ode to the inimitable and uncompromising spirit of Sakevi and G.I.S.M. “Endless Blockades For The Pussyfooter” appears as a previously unreleased mix that differs from the version featured on We Must Burn, while “Death, Agonies & Screams” is the same version that appears on Poison Idea's posthumous Religion & Politics EP. Rounding out the track list is a newly composed noise piece by Jerry A and Andrew Stromstad, “Pig Scream”, paying tribute to the avant garde sound of G.I.S.M.’s later material. From the artwork and layout to the recordings, Tribute To G.I.S.M. is precisely that—an earnest homage to one of punk music's most fearless and singular voices, and to the inarticulable immense, immortal legacy of Sakevi Yokoyama.

Jackpot Records is proud to announce the long out of print 1983 debut record by Poison Idea -“Pick Your King”. Not only the greatest Poison Idea record, but the greatest PUNK album of all time. Originally released in 1983 featuring 13 songs in 13 minutes.
Includes the original iconic artwork on an 12" format with new Liner notes by lead singer Jerry A.

The first entry in the new Poison Idea 2024 Remasters series. Feel The Darkness was widely hailed as an immediate classic upon its original release, and its status as one of the greatest Punk albums of all time has endured to the present day. This is evident from its regular and frequent inclusion in music press-published “Greatest Punk Albums Of All Time” lists. Among diehard P.I. fans, this album is rivaled only by Kings Of Punk as the crown jewel of of the band's discography. Painstakingly remixed and remastered by Larry Crane, this new version is true to the spirit of the original album, preserving its authenticity in every way possible.

The soundtrack LP for 2017's controversial documentary on the "Kings Of Punk." Every single member, living or dead, finally has their say, and there's plenty of lip to go around. Live & studio recordings of tracks from PI's entire 40-year history are intercut with choice dialog from the film. Sort of like a greatest hits, kinda. Newly remastered for release on TKO, delivering superior sound to previously available versions. Includes color poster.

This infamous collection of songs from Poison Idea EPs released between War All The Time and Feel The Darknessfinally gets full TKO reissue treatment it deserves. Now after many months of production delay's, TKO is proud to bring back this essential material from one of Hardcore Punk's all-time legendary bands. "Originally released as a cassette with this title in ’88, it compiled both the Filthkick and Getting the Fear EPs. All of this was further released on the widely available Ian MacKaye 12″...these are some of the best Poison Idea songs ever. No, for real. Among the impressive discography by Portland, OR Hardcore Punk forerunners Poison Idea, their 1986 debut LP Kings Of Punk is considered one of the most important entries. Originally released on the Pusmort label owned and operated by legendary visual artist Brian “Pushead” Schroeder (Misfits, Metallica), Kings Of Punk introduced Poison Idea to a wide audience than their previously the self-released and distributed releases on Fatal Erection, the record label co-run by their guitarist Tom “Pig Champion” Roberts. Taking full advantage of the situation, Poison Idea made sure their first full-length release would make an impact on the American Hardcore Punk scene. From the grisly, full-color cover image of the band’s name carved into the chest of vocalist Jerry A. Lang to the blistering music contained within, Kings Of Punk was convincing enough to earn Poison Idea the attention that helped spread their legend and kicked off the band's most prolific period: the late 80s - early 90s. Out-of-print since TKO’s ephemera-packed “Portland Edition” version from the summer of 2022, Kings Of Punk now returns as the third installment in TKO’s Poison Idea Remasters series. This new edition finds all eleven tracks shined up while still retaining the feral bite of the original, proving almost forty years since its release, Kings Of Punk will forever be evidence enough for Poison Idea to claim their self-appointed throne.
